Output 17a26ebfc0c1e9e4e1e82a2ab843471e912111d1541a3e3e3a2018e8dc0d16ac:0

value
2875898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b82a88485f0b04d90cac9627b51025f4e63309a7 OP_EQUAL
address
3JUoD3HweeD7wj6FrBG49maFDUnrknceqt
transaction
17a26ebfc0c1e9e4e1e82a2ab843471e912111d1541a3e3e3a2018e8dc0d16ac
spent
true